FOUND IN 1900 CENSUS, BAINBRIDGE TWSP, BERRIEN CO, MICHIGAN SHEET # 10B / EDITION # 54. Also an obituary in the Herald Press, in St. Joseph, Michigan on page 10 OBITUARY: Funeral services for George Weber, who was found dead saturday in his room at the Riverview hotel where he lived for the past nine years, were held today at 2 pm at the Kerlikowake Chapel. The Rev. E.A. Irion, pastor of the Zion Evangelical Church, officated and burial was in the Crystal Springs cemetery. Two songs, "Beyond the Sunset" and "The Old Rugged Cross" were sung by Mrs. Louise Kelly, accompanied by Mrs. Mildred Riemerama. Pallbearers were Lloyd and Earl Schaus, Roy and Donald Weber, Sam Morrison and Flavel Bullard. Mr. Weber was born May 30 1882, in Bainbridge township, son of the late Charles and Louise Weber. Surviving are fur sons, Allen, Melvin, Harley and Charles of Benton Harbor; a daughter, Miss Jean Weber of Benton Harbor; sic granchildren; four brothers, Jacob of Watervliet, Henry and William of Keeler, and Fred of Decatur; four sisters, Mrs Elizabeth Schaus of Coloma, Mrs. Carrie Ostrom, Miss Sophia Weber and Miss Lydia Weber of Benton Harbor.
